The year 1978 predates me (just barely). It was the end at the tail end of a turbulent decade and a time when comics weren't nearly as popular. This year though there was one comic that featured a character fresh off a feature film debut against quite possibly one of the greatest athletes at his craft. Yep, there was a comic pitting Superman vs. Muhammad Ali. And it's going to be reprinted.
The historic one-shot featured the Man of Steel teaming up with the The GOAT (Greatest of All Time) to fight of an alien invasion of Earth. The story was co-plotted and written by Dennis O'Neil and Neal Adams and features the art of Adams. The reprint will feature the same great story and art in two formats: deluxe hardcover edition with an expanded sketch section and new content and cover by Adams as well as a limited edition hardcover in the original trim-size and cover. Both should be available next fall (2010).
